1G-specific 1g Aluminum Radiator ?

I'm looking for a aluminum radiator for a 1g that doesn't cost a lot of $$$$. Like $300 or less.
No plastic end tanks. And Fluidyne are but $$$$. Does Koyo make a all aluminum rad for 1g .

I agree with your sentiments, but the factory one lasted a decade with plastic. Do you really think you'll be driving this car that much longer? And, today's plastics are better than those of a decade ago.
But I don't like the plastic, either.

Ya they work ok for temperature. But a small fender bender or light bump in the front very often hairline cracks the plastic. I've got all metal ones here in Mpls. at a local company: http://unitedsupply.qwestdex.com/
